Abstract

The present invention provides a maintenance management system of an elevating apparatus with high safety, which is capable of connecting a maintenance terminal and the elevating apparatus via a wireless, capable of authenticating for wireless connection, and capable of reducing risk when the maintenance terminal is lost. The maintenance management system comprises: a maintenance terminal which has a wireless tag reader and a wireless communication processing part and can be connected with the Internet; an elevating apparatus having a wireless tag and a wireless communication device; a server which can be connected with the Internet and stores maintenance data; and a computer connected with the Internet. The wireless tag reader reads information recorded in the wireless tag via wireless tag communication. The wireless communication processing part can be communicated with the wireless communication device by utilization of a wireless mode different from the wireless tag communication, and transmits maintenance data to the elevating apparatus. The computer acquires the maintenance data from the server, transmits the maintenance data to the maintenance terminal, and uses the maintenance data to maintain the elevating apparatus.

Background technology
When carrying out the maintenance management of jacking equipment, by maintenance personal at the scene operating maintenance terminal keep in repair.Now, need to connect maintenance terminal and jacking equipment by the communications cable.When adopting the method, carrying out maintenance management operation at every turn, all needing to connect maintenance terminal and jacking equipment in a wired fashion by the communications cable, there is time-consuming problem.As solving the method for this problem, such as patent documentation 1 with Patent Document 2 discloses the technology being wirelessly connected maintenance terminal and jacking equipment.Patent Document 1 discloses the technology using the phs terminal be connected with PHS network to monitor elevator and diagnose.Patent Document 2 discloses the maintenance management device carrying out wireless near field communication.

Embodiment
The invention provides a kind of Maintenance Management System with high security, when carrying out maintenance activity to the maintenance objects device of jacking equipment, maintenance terminal and jacking equipment can be connected by wireless, certification can be carried out to the connection between maintenance terminal and jacking equipment, risk when maintenance terminal is lost can be reduced.
The maintenance terminal of the Maintenance Management System of jacking equipment involved in the present invention has wireless near field communication processing section, the jacking equipment such as elevator as maintenance objects has near field communication device, by carrying out wireless near field communication to keep in repair between maintenance terminal and jacking equipment.The certification of the connection between maintenance terminal and jacking equipment adopts to be carried out with the radio communication (using the communication that wireless identification tag carries out) of this wireless near field communication different modes.Maintenance terminal does not preserve maintenance data, does not perform maintenance activity yet.The maintenance activity of the maintenance objects device of jacking equipment is used to be kept at by the computing machine (maintenance control section) with Internet connection and is undertaken (implementing maintenance activity by so-called high in the clouds computing (Cloud Computing)) by maintenance terminal with the maintenance data in the server of the Control Centre of Internet connection.
As mentioned above, the Maintenance Management System tool of jacking equipment involved in the present invention has the following advantages: the method for attachment that can simplify maintenance terminal and maintenance objects device, and certification can be carried out to connection, because maintenance terminal does not need to preserve maintenance data, so risk when maintenance terminal is lost can be reduced, thus security can be improved.
Be described referring to the Maintenance Management System of accompanying drawing to the jacking equipment involved by embodiments of the invention.
Fig. 1 is the structural drawing of the Maintenance Management System of jacking equipment involved by embodiments of the invention.The maintenance terminal 1 that the Maintenance Management System of the present embodiment has jacking equipment 9, carried by maintenance personal and operate and Control Centre 13.
Jacking equipment 9 has maintenance objects device 11, wireless identification tag 10 and near field communication device 12.Jacking equipment 9 is such as elevator or escalator etc.Maintenance objects device 11 is such as the printed base plate etc. of control device and display device.Record in wireless identification tag 10 for information such as the identiflication number of the identiflication number of certification maintenance personal, jacking equipment 9 and maintenance objects device 11 and maintenance schedules (such as having made the plan of regulation to maintenance date time and maintenance objects device 11 etc.).As wireless identification tag 10, such as, can use NFC (Near Field Communication, wireless near field communication) label.
Maintenance terminal 1 has radio tag reader 3, wireless near field communication processing section 4, connection process part 5 and authenticate device 6.As maintenance terminal 1, such as, can use PC, panel computer and smart mobile phone.Radio tag reader 3 can be recorded in information in the wireless identification tag 10 of jacking equipment 9 by wireless identification tag 8 readings that communicate.Wireless near field communication 7 can be carried out with the near field communication device 12 of jacking equipment 9 in wireless near field communication processing section 4, can carry out the exchange of information.Wireless near field communication 7 is such as the communication that have employed Wi-Fi or Blue tooth (registered trademark) equal-specification, as long as the radio communication of 8 different modes that communicate with wireless identification tag, then can adopt arbitrary mode.Maintenance terminal 1 can via connection process part 5 and Internet connection.
Control Centre 13 has the server 15 and connection process device 14 that store maintenance data 16.The parameter etc. that maintenance data 16 use when being such as and making the software of maintenance objects device 11 action and 11 action of maintenance objects device.Maintenance objects device 11 carries out renewal or the variation of parameter of software according to maintenance data 16.Server 15 can via connection process device 14 and Internet connection.
Maintenance terminal 1 and Control Centre 13 can connect with the computer resource 18 (computing of so-called high in the clouds, hereinafter referred to as " high in the clouds 18 ") each other via Internet connection.High in the clouds 18 has the maintenance control section 2 of the maintenance activity of the maintenance objects device 11 performing jacking equipment 9.Maintenance control section 2 can be made up of the computing machine on high in the clouds 18.The connection process part 5 of maintenance terminal 1 and the connection process device 14 of Control Centre 13 all can be connected with maintenance control section 2 via circuit network 17.As circuit network 17, as long as can be connected with the maintenance control section 2 on high in the clouds 18, then arbitrary communication network can be adopted, private line network or the shiftable haulage line networks such as the VPN that security such as can be adopted high.
Thus, maintenance control section 2 can be connected with maintenance terminal 1 and server 15 via circuit network 17, and carries out the exchange of information between these devices.In addition, keep in repair control section 2 and can also carry out via jacking equipment 9 exchange carrying out information between the maintenance terminal 1 of wireless near field communication 7 and jacking equipment 9.
The pre-recorded information such as identiflication number and maintenance schedule had for the identiflication number of certification maintenance personal, jacking equipment 9 and maintenance objects device 11 in wireless identification tag 10.In addition, the information be recorded in wireless identification tag 10 can also be upgraded by the data received from server 15 via circuit network 17 and wireless near field communication 7.
The identiflication number for certification maintenance personal is preserved in authenticate device 6.Authenticate device 6 can preserve this identiflication number in advance, also can read from the server 15 of Control Centre 13 via circuit network 17 as required and preserve.
Maintenance control section 2 can preserve the information such as jacking equipment 9, the identiflication number of maintenance objects device 11 and maintenance schedule and for the maintenance tool of the maintenance activity that performs maintenance objects device 11 and maintenance procedure.Maintenance control section 2 can preserve these information, maintenance tool and maintenance procedure in advance, and also can read via the server 15 of circuit network 17 from Control Centre 13 and preserve as required.
Below the detailed construction of the Maintenance Management System of the jacking equipment involved by the present embodiment and the step of maintenance personal to the maintenance management that jacking equipment carries out are described.
Before maintenance personal keeps in repair jacking equipment 9 at the scene, close to the wireless identification tag 10 be arranged on jacking equipment 9, and operating maintenance terminal 1 is real maintenance personal with certification oneself.Via the communicate information (identiflication number of maintenance personal) of 8 wireless identification tags 10 read of wireless identification tag, the authenticate device 6 of maintenance terminal 1 judges whether the maintenance personal carrying maintenance terminal 1 is real maintenance personal according to the radio tag reader 3 by maintenance terminal 1.
When successfully certification oneself is real maintenance personal to maintenance personal, operating maintenance terminal 1, makes connection process part 5 be connected with circuit network 17, by maintenance terminal 1 with beyond the clouds on 18 the maintenance control section 2 of action be connected.After being connected with maintenance control section 2 by maintenance terminal 1, maintenance personal's operating maintenance terminal 1, makes maintenance control section 2 perform the maintenance activity of jacking equipment 9.
Maintenance control section 2 controls the radio tag reader 3 of maintenance terminal 1, the wireless identification tag 10 of jacking equipment 9 is started, receives the identiflication number of jacking equipment 9 via wireless identification tag communication 8 and circuit network 17, judge whether jacking equipment 9 is maintenance objects.When being judged as that jacking equipment 9 is maintenance objects, maintenance control section 2 uses the maintenance data 16 be kept in the server 15 of Control Centre 13, and performs following maintenance activity via the maintenance objects device 11 of maintenance terminal 1 pair of jacking equipment 9.
The wireless near field communication processing section 4 of maintenance terminal 1 is connected with the near field communication device 12 of jacking equipment 9 by wireless by maintenance control section 2, set up the wireless near field communication 7 with jacking equipment 9 from maintenance terminal 1, and set up the communication network of the maintenance activity being used for maintenance objects device 11.
After setting up the wireless near field communication 7 with jacking equipment 9 from maintenance terminal 1, maintenance control section 2 accesses the server 15 of Control Centre 13 via circuit network 17, and obtains maintenance data 16 from server 15.
Maintenance control section 2 uses the maintenance data 16 obtained, and via maintenance terminal 1, keeps in repair maintenance objects device 11.Obtained maintenance data 16 are sent to maintenance terminal 1 via circuit network 17 by maintenance control section 2.Maintenance terminal 1 receives maintenance data 16 from maintenance control section 2, and received maintenance data 16 are sent to jacking equipment 9 via wireless near field communication 7.Maintenance control section 2 uses the maintenance data 16 sending to jacking equipment 9, perform maintenance activity via circuit network 17 and wireless near field communication 7, such as, upgrade the parameter that the software of maintenance objects device 11 action or change maintenance objects device 11 are used.
Maintenance objects device 11 can during enforcement maintenance or after implementing maintenance, sends and the relevant data of maintenance (such as represent the renewal of software or variation of parameter whether successful data etc.) to maintenance terminal 1 via wireless near field communication 7.Maintenance terminal 1 can keep in repair control section 2 via circuit network 17 by sending to the relevant data of maintenance.The data relevant with maintenance obtained from maintenance terminal 1 are sent to server 15 via circuit network 17 by maintenance control section 2.Server 15 preserves this data relevant with maintenance.
After maintenance completes, maintenance control section 2 deletes the maintenance data 16 and the data relevant with maintenance that are stored in maintenance terminal 1.Owing to being stored in maintenance data 16 in maintenance terminal 1 and the data relevant with maintenance are the data (ephemeral data) generating in the process of maintenance activity or copy and be stored in maintenance activity 1, so can delete temporarily.In addition, keep in repair control section 2 can also delete be stored in maintenance data 16 in maintenance control section 2 and with the relevant data of maintenance.Be stored in the maintenance data 16 in maintenance control section 2 and can also be deleted by maintenance terminal 1 or server 15 with the relevant data of maintenance.
When the maintenance objects device 11 of jacking equipment 9 increases, correspondingly increase wireless identification tag 10 with increased maintenance objects device 11, and be arranged in jacking equipment 9.And, by correspondingly changing the action of keeping in repair control section 2 with increased maintenance objects device 11, can make beyond the clouds on 18 the maintenance control section 2 of action judge that whether jacking equipment 9 and maintenance objects device 11 be the object of maintenance, or perform maintenance activity.By reading in maintenance tool change after or maintenance procedure via circuit network 17 from server 15 by maintenance control section 2, the action of maintenance control section 2 can be changed.
The Maintenance Management System of the jacking equipment involved by the present embodiment uses wireless identification tag to communicate 8 when carrying out the certification of maintenance personal, use wireless near field communication 7 when keeping in repair.Therefore, do not need to carry out the operation being connected maintenance terminal 1 and jacking equipment 9 by cable, and can simplify maintenance personal certification operation, judge whether jacking equipment 9 and maintenance objects device 11 are the judgement operation of maintenance objects and the maintenance activity etc. of maintenance objects device 11.
The communication distance of wireless identification tag communication 8 is shorter, large about about 10cm, so as shown in this embodiment, by using wireless identification tag communication 8, when carrying out the certification of maintenance personal, can avoid occurring in the jacking equipment that do not carry out keeping in repair with carry out between maintenance terminal 1 wireless identification tag communicate 8 misoperation.Therefore, wireless identification tag communication 8 has the advantage can carrying out maintenance personal's certification effectively.
On the other hand, the feature of wireless near field communication 7 is that communication distance is long, can reach tens of rice, and can carry out the communication of big data quantity.Therefore, wireless near field communication 7 has the maintenance data 16 and the data relevant with maintenance that can receive and dispatch big data quantity at short notice, is applicable to the advantage performing maintenance activity at short notice.
The Maintenance Management System of the jacking equipment involved by the present embodiment, by playing the advantage of above-mentioned two kinds of communication modes, can improve security and convenience.
In addition, in the Maintenance Management System of the jacking equipment involved by the present embodiment, by beyond the clouds on 18 the maintenance control section 2 of action perform maintenance activity, maintenance terminal 1 does not preserve maintenance data 16, maintenance tool, maintenance procedure and the data relevant with maintenance.Therefore, the Maintenance Management System of the jacking equipment involved by the present embodiment can reduce risk when maintenance terminal is lost, so have high security.
